The main selling point for Armia is he's a guy we can bury in defensive zone starts and PK ice time. With your 4th line, that's a line we need to shelter. He's also a guy that it makes sense to use as the 13th forward who will sit a bunch. And sorry but no the worst case situation isn't the prospects are as good as Armia, the worst case is they are guys who will end up busts/career AHL/euro-league players in which case Armia is better.

If Evans and Dvorak leave, the Canadiens have to acquire a couple of centres.

Internally I don't see any centres ready to play a regular NHL role next season.
 
Free agency for good players often results in a bad contract, so would definitely try to keep Evans. He would not be easy to replace. Wouldn't blame him though if he'd like see what's out there, this may be his best chance to get a long-term contract.

Is Evans going to earn himself out of Montreal?
If he wants to be mercenary he's gone unless you want to pay him north of 3M per season the going 3C rate.
I find it highly unlikely his agent will agree to 4C compensation given he's played predominantly 3rd line reps plus PK for a number of years now.
